As the fire raged out of control, the Forest Service requested volunteers from the New Tribes Mission that was located about 25 miles south of the fire to help. Marmot Species, Size & Habitat | What is a Marmot? The crew was working on a spot fire in a narrow canyon covered with 40-year-old Chaparral brush. The Rattlesnake Fire is reviewed every year by wildland firefighters across the nation in basic firefighting training and fire refresher training as part of "Lessons Learned".
